Mud Hens Raise Rally Flag, Beat New York, 9-6
|
Toledo took on New York in front of a lively crowd.
Mud Hens first baseman Lou Cook left his imprint on his team's 9-6 win over the New York Knights. Cook went 3-4 with a home run, 2 singles, and a walk. He drove in 2 runs and scored once for Toledo in the contest. The win went to Carl Rice in relief, making him now 1-4. Ernesto Cantu took the loss for New York.
Cary Lee, who finished 2nd in the SC in wins above replacement with 7.2 in 2023, took New York hurler Ernesto Cantu deep in the top of the eighth. His 2-run home run put the Mud Hens on top, 7-6. In all, Lee had 1 single in addition to the home run, while going 2 for 5.
"It's a good day to be a fan after a win like that," Cook told the Toledo Herald.
Toledo, at 44-19, is 8 games up in the Superior Conference Central Division.
